About Schools in Trumbull, Connecticut
Trumbull, Connecticut is home to 13 schools, including 9 public schools and 4 private schools. The city's schools span 8 elementary schools, 2 middle schools, and 2 high schools.
With an average rating of 6.3 out of 10, schools in Trumbull show moderate performance on the MySchoolScout composite scale, which measures academic achievement, student growth, equity, and school environment.
The highest-performing school in Trumbull is Daniels Farm School with a composite score of 7.6/10, demonstrating strong academic outcomes and school quality metrics.
Trumbull is served by 1 school district: Trumbull School District. These districts collectively serve 6,940 students.
Trumbull's community shows 60% bachelor's degree attainment with a median household income of $163,227. The poverty rate in the area is 6.1%.

Community Profile
Trumbull has a median household income of $163,227. It is a well-educated community where 60%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$495,300, with a median rent of $2,292/month. The local poverty rate of 6.1% is relatively low. The average commute for residents is 33 minutes. Source: U.S. Census ACS 2022 5-Year Estimates.

How We Rate Schools
Every school receives a composite score from 1 to 10 based on four pillars: Academic Performance (50%), Student Growth (20%), Equity (15%), and Learning Environment (15%). Scores are built from publicly available data including standardized test results, enrollment figures, and school climate indicators.
